What Is Jackpot World Slots?
Jackpot World Slots is a free-to-play social casino developed by SpinX Games Limited and acquired by Netmarble in 2021. Originally branded under Grande Games and DAFU Casino, the game launched under the Jackpot World name and now offers 200+ themed slot machines across iOS, Android, Amazon Appstore, Microsoft Store (Windows), and Huawei App Gallery. Unlike Playtika titles, Jackpot World has no Facebook version - all play is through the app on a supported device. New slots are added at least weekly, and the game carries a 4.7/5 rating on iOS from over 303,700 ratings, with an even higher 4.73/5 on Android from 780,000+ reviews.
The feature that most distinguishes Jackpot World from competing social casinos is the Social Slot Rooms mechanic. Seven special machines host live shared rooms where multiple players spin together in real time. When any player in the room triggers a bonus game - free spins, a bonus pick, or any feature round - every player currently in that room benefits simultaneously. This means passive bonus income arrives even when you are not the one landing the trigger. Timing sessions to play in populated rooms, typically during peak hours in the game's primary markets, noticeably increases bonus frequency for all players present.
Jackpot Union extends the social layer beyond the slot floor. Players create or join Unions of up to 10 members and work together on weekly team challenges for exclusive rewards. Union members can exchange stamps, request coin gifts from members who have completed challenges, and build a persistent group around the game. For players who enjoy the social dimension of gaming, the Union system provides a structured team context that daily link farming alone does not offer.
Core Features and How They Affect Your Coins
Glory Club VIP System
Every Jackpot World player is automatically enrolled in the Glory Club - there is no application or minimum spend threshold. Even at the base level, Glory Club members receive 15% more coins overall, 10% more coins from lucky and mega rewards and medal bonuses, 1.5x spin XP, and 20% more VIP points on every spin. The compounding effect on daily play is meaningful: a player earning 1,000,000 coins from a session receives 150,000 more simply by being in the Club. Wednesday and Friday glory bonuses add extra play time (5 additional seconds) plus a double jackpot chance on those days. At higher Glory Club tiers, multipliers can reach up to 1,500% extra coins and the Xtra Spin multiplier scales up to 66x - making the Club the single most impactful passive coin multiplier in the game.
Stamp Season
Stamp Season is Jackpot World's seasonal collectible mechanic. Players earn stamps by spinning and completing collections for coin rewards. Stamps accumulate throughout the season, and completing full sets triggers reward payouts. Critically, past season stamps are archived in the Stamps Collection rather than wiped - and the Infinity Wheel can convert excess old stamps from prior seasons into current-season value. This means incomplete season participation still contributes to your long-term coin base. Players who understand the archiving mechanic play with less end-of-season anxiety, which translates to better coin management decisions late in a season.
Medal System
Bronze, Silver, and Gold medals are earned during normal play as you hit winning thresholds. Each medal grade converts to bonus spins: Bronze earns 1, Silver earns 3, Gold earns 10. The medal system is entirely passive - you collect medals by playing normally and they pay out without any additional action required. For coin management purposes, medals represent free spins earned on top of normal session play, effectively extending your session length without extra coin cost.
Magic Room
The Magic Room resets every 20 hours for standard players and every 10 hours for Glory Club VIP members. During the Magic Room session, players collect puzzle pieces through play. Accumulating 100 puzzle pieces triggers a magic bonus payout. The key strategic insight about the Magic Room is that it resets on a fixed timer regardless of whether you have collected 100 pieces or 10. Trying to accelerate piece collection by over-spinning costs more coins than the bonus returns. Let pieces accumulate naturally during sessions you would have played anyway, then collect the bonus when it triggers organically.
Mission Badge (Battle Pass)
The Mission Badge is Jackpot World's battle pass system. A free tier is available to all players; a premium badge is purchasable for additional rewards. Progress is earned through daily missions, Lucky Piggy missions, and Flaming Challenge missions. Completing missions earns star points that advance your badge tier, with notable milestone chests at key tiers. The practical coin impact of the Mission Badge comes from treating missions as a filter for your session selection: if a daily mission aligns with a machine you would play anyway, the mission essentially pays a bonus on top of normal session earnings without any incremental cost.
Live Streaming
SpinX added in-game live streaming to Jackpot World in 2023, allowing players to broadcast their sessions directly within the app. This is primarily a community feature rather than a coin-earning mechanic, but it has strategic relevance for Social Slot Rooms: streamers attract more viewers into rooms, increasing room population during streaming sessions and therefore increasing the frequency of shared bonus triggers for everyone present.
Jackpot World vs. Similar Games
| Feature | Jackpot World | Lotsa Slots | Slotomania |
|---|---|---|---|
| Developer | SpinX / Netmarble | SpinX / Netmarble | Playtika |
| Free Refill Interval | Every 15 minutes | Every 30 minutes | Every 3 hours |
| Social Rooms | 7 shared bonus rooms | None | None |
| Team / Club System | Jackpot Union (10 players) | No | No |
| VIP System | Glory Club (auto-enrolled) | VIP Club | Playtika Rewards |
| Facebook Version | No | No | Yes |
| Slot Count | 200+ | 200+ | 200+ |
